"Rolling Greens in the Arts District (there are also locations on Beverly and Jefferson) is a city within a city, but greener. Two acres of flowers, plants, and home décor ideas hug the Los Angeles River—and we can’t get enough of this place. The former scrap-metal yard is the perfect one-stop shop to kit out your house and yard with Cali-appropriate plants, pottery, and gorgeously rustic pieces. There’s a cute café on-site because mulling over rosebushes and landscaping conundrums with Rolling Greens’ designers is more fun with a cappuccino to sip. We also keep the cavernous entertainment space at the back of our minds for friends hunting for a beautiful wedding venue or event space."

A Massive All-Day Cafe Grows Inside a Working Arts District Garden | Eater LA

"I'm excited to see Rolling Greens growing even deeper roots in Los Angeles with a gigantic new Arts District flagship that will operate two full acres of growing area, event space, and an all-day cafe. Known as an upscale nursery and events space with existing locations in Culver City and along Beverly Boulevard, they let curious shoppers choose their own cultivars after speaking with knowledgeable staff or stay for an evening learning session with a glass of wine. The new Arts District site goes all-in on food and beverage with a standalone daytime/evening dining space focused on small plates served alongside beer and wine, a 1,760-square-foot sunny deck, roughly 10,000 square feet of open-air event space, and rows of fruit trees and other plant life. Reps say the greenhouse and growing operations will open first in early May, the restaurant will likely arrive mid-summer, and with two acres at the corner of Mateo and Bay (a block from Bestia) it's poised to transform the neighborhood by fall." - Farley Elliott

What a cool spot to host an event, aesthetic-wise (not sure financially if it's a good price lol)! I was here to attend a wellness event and I was impressed with the size of the spot and the varied options indoors and outdoors for whatever you need to host. Inside, there was enough room for a stage for speakers, a little backstage area for the speakers to congregate, counter space to serve food and drinks, space to sell merchandise, and an almost enclosed space for a separate session. Outdoors, there was seating for meals and open grassy and first space with tents for any outdoor programming. The event organizers rented some fancy outdoor temporary restrooms, so I'm unsure if Rolling Greens has restrooms at all or if they had restrooms, but it wasn't sufficient for our large gathering. I saw there was also parking available inside the gates that you can close, though for the event I attended, the parking spots were not utilized and we had to take the drawn parking spots outside, find street parking (which wasn't too bad), or do valet.
